Family Learning in Action: Engage, Animate, Evaluate in Bristol

27th June 2012 @ 10:00 am - 3:30 pm

FREE regional conferences organised by the National Family Learning Network

Enrich your learning offer for families with a free one-day event, designed to showcase dynamic delivery ideas and exchange innovative practice.

You will find out about new evaluation tools being developed by Durham University to measure the impact of family learning programmes. You will be able to attend workshops, including family learning forensic science sessions and ‘Wallace and Gromit’ style animation sessions for families to make their own fabulous films.

The conference will benefit you if you are:
•    new to family learning
•    looking to improve your family learning provision
•    looking to engage new audiences
•    from the voluntary and community sector and schools.
